Step 2: Leak Detection
Using specialized equipment, we’ll track down the source of the leak and confirm whether it’s a small issue or a bigger problem. We may use thermal imaging cameras, moisture meters, or other tools to detect hidden leaks and find out the severity of the issue. This step is crucial in helping us develop a plan to repair the leak and prevent future damage.

Warning Signs You Need Leak Detection Services
Don’t ignore these warning signs, they could be indicative of a hidden leak that’s causing damage to your home. Here are a few things to look out for:
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away
Do you notice a persistent musty smell in your home that you just can’t seem to get rid of? This could be a sign of a hidden leak that’s causing moisture to accumulate in your walls or ceiling. Leak Detection Services Cost In Caldwell, ID
The cost of leak detection services in Caldwell, ID varies depending on the severity of the issue and the size of the affected area. On average, you can expect to pay between $500 and $2,500 for a comprehensive leak detection and repair service. But, this cost can range from as little as $200 to as much as $5,000 or more, depending on the specifics of the job.
